BA LLB Eligibility Criteria

Applicants who want to take admission in BA LLB must fulfill the eligibility criteria laid down by the universities. The requirements may vary depending on the institution or entrance exam body, such as CLAT, LSAT—India, or state CETs.

  • For the 5-year BA LLB course, candidates must have passed the 10+2 (HSC or equivalent) examination from a recognised board. A minimum of 45% marks is required for the General category, 42% for OBC/SBC, and 40% for SC/ST candidates (as per most state and national rules). These percentages vary by institution or state.
  • Final-year students who are taking their Class 12 exams are also eligible to apply, if they obtain the necessary marks at the time of admission.
  • There is no age restriction on the BA LLB entrance examinations or admissions, according to the latest guidelines of the Bar Council of India (BCI).
  • Only Indian citizens are eligible for admission to government and government-aided law colleges, while NRI/OCI/PIO candidates may apply for management or institute-level seats in private law institutions.

BA LLB Admission Process 2025

Mentioned is the admission process for BA LLB at VIT School of Law:

 

Step 1: Go to the official website of VIT School of Law and get yourself registered for the VITLEE entrance exam by making a new applicant profile.

 

Step 2: Complete the application form with caution. You will have to enter Personal details such as Name, Date of Birth, Address, contact, and Academic qualifications.

 

Step 3: Select the undergraduate law course and take the VITLEE 2026. This admission test is mandatory for all students who want to enrol in the VIT School of Law.

 

Step 4: Scan and upload the required documents such as Passport-sized photograph, Signature, Class 10 and 12 mark sheets (or relevant certificates), ID proof (Aadhaar card or any government ID)

 

Step 5: Online modes like Paytm/Debit/Credit Cards/Net Banking should be used to pay for the application fee

 

Step 6: VITLEE is an online entrance exam consisting of English proficiency, Reading comprehension, General awareness & current affairs, Legal aptitude & legal reasoning, Logical reasoning

 

Step 7: Shortlisted candidates will be called in for a face-to-face interview based on performance in the entrance exam, conducted by the university.

 

Step 8: Report for the interview on the arranged date and time. The panel can question on Academics and career aspirations and New legal and political trends

 

Step 9: Based on the performance in the entrance exam and interview, VIT School of Law shall release a merit list of the selected candidates for admission.

 

Step 10: The selected candidates are required to validate their admission by submitting the admission fee within the stipulated timeline to reserve their place in the LLB course.

BA LLB Admission FAQs

Which entrance exams are accepted for BA LLB admission in 2025?

Some of the principal entrance exams accepted for BA LLB admission in 2025 are CLAT (Common Law Admission Test), AILET (All India Law Entrance Test), SLAT (Symbiosis Law Admission Test), MH CET Law, TS LAWCET, AP LAWCET, and CUET UG for some institutions. Most top law colleges and National Law Universities (NLUs) have these exams as their first choice of selection criteria. Some private institutions also provide merit-based admission through Class 12 marks.

What are the factors of the salary increase of BA LLB graduates in India?

Salary increase for BA LLB graduates is determined by the reputation of the college, specialization like company law or litigation, experience in work, and the industry, like law firms, corporate legal functions, or government. Networking opportunities, internships, and other certifications, such as LLM or diplomas, are also there. Moot court performance, publication, and hands-on legal practice further enhance career opportunities and salary.

Which colleges have the highest cutoff percentages for BA LLB admission?

The maximum cutoff percentages (or ranks) for admission to BA LLB are typically the top National Law Universities (NLUs) like NLSIU Bangalore, NLU Delhi, NALSAR Hyderabad, and WBNUJS Kolkata. These institutions have extremely high scores in entrance examinations and even have additional rounds of selection. Private institutions like Symbiosis Law School, Pune, also set high cutoffs due to their popularity as well as placement performance.
